摘要
The traditional TCP/IP protocol stack was investigated to find out whether it is suitable for high-speed communications and providing QoS. Based on this consideration, the queuing of IP layer of the Linux TCP/IP stack is analyzed in this paper. A probing node method is proposed to investigate the internal IP queuing of the stack. Our experiments show that there is no queuing at the receiving side of the IP layer when the rate is 100MbPS, and the queuing of the sending side of the IP layer has periodical behavior. More sophisticated packet schedulers such as WFQ are needed at the sending side of the IP layer to provide QoS in the future.
